Background
The connectors are typically finger-mounted inserts. The connector is also called a connector. Also known domestically as connectors and sockets, are electrical connectors in general. I.e., a device that connects two active devices, carrying a current or signal. When connecting signals, the connecting device is usually used in cooperation with an outer conductor, which has the function of a return conductor and also has a shielding function.
In the production process of the existing connector, the connector body is connected with the electric wire and the cable through conductors, a fixed connection mode is generally used, so that the connector is not favorable for being connected with other conductors, the connector cannot have the effects of shielding and a loop, the conductors and the connector which can be used separately are arranged on the market, but are fixed in a threaded connection mode, but the metal connector has the physical properties of expansion with heat and contraction with cold, and the threaded connection is unstable once the connector is influenced by environment, so that the connection implementation effect is easily interrupted, for example, a stable connector inner conductor disclosed in Chinese patent with the publication number of CN208240925U comprises a main socket with a main socket and a reinforcing connecting sleeve and a limiting sleeve with a circular sleeve structure, wherein the reinforcing connecting sleeve comprises a middle base part of the circular sleeve structure and two radially contractible expansion sleeve parts respectively arranged at two shaft ends of the middle base part, and the expansion sleeve parts are provided with a plurality of notches which are uniformly distributed in the circumferential direction and are matched with the axial direction of the reinforcing sleeve; when the connector is assembled, one expansion sleeve portion is located in the main jack and is tightly matched with the inner wall of the main jack, and the other expansion sleeve portion is located in the limiting sleeve and is tightly matched with the inner wall of the limiting sleeve, so that bidirectional limiting can be achieved, the connection stability and reliability are further improved, and looseness is prevented.

In a further technical scheme, the limiting assembly comprises a pulling bolt inserted into the inner wall of the adjusting opening, a contraction groove communicated with the adjusting opening is formed in the top end of the bolt, a compression spring sleeved on the outer surface of the pulling bolt is fixedly installed on the top surface of the inner wall of the contraction groove, a limiting block fixed to the bottom end of the pulling bolt is inserted into the limiting groove, and the top end of the pulling bolt is located above the opening of the adjusting opening.
In a further technical scheme, the opening of the bolt is positioned on one side surface close to the outer conductor, the fixing strip is fixed at the position of the bolt deviated from the notch, and the distance from the fixing strip to the notch is consistent with the thickness of the bolt.
In a further technical scheme, the end of the pulling bolt above the bolt is fixedly connected with a ball, and the diameter of the ball is larger than that of the adjusting opening.

when the connector 1 is connected with the outer conductor 2, the outer conductor 2 is horizontally inserted into the socket 4, the opening of the four bolts 5 is required to be over against one end of the four inserting plates 8 in the inserting process, the inserting plates 8 are allowed to slide into the inner walls of the bolts 5, when the inserting plates 8 slide into the inner walls of the bolts 5, the inserting plates are relatively parallel to the fixing strips 6, the inserting plates can be attached to the outer surface of the clamping block 7 in the inserting process, the pulling bolts 14 in the adjusting openings 11 are pulled to be lifted upwards while the inserting plates 8 are moved, the limiting blocks 15 are pulled simultaneously when the pulling bolts 14 move upwards, a space is reserved between the limiting grooves 10 and the limiting blocks 15, when the limiting blocks 15 are upwards folded, the limiting blocks 15 move towards the contraction grooves 12, the adjusting openings 11 are compressed, the limiting blocks 15 are compressed by the downward reverse elasticity of the compression springs 13 under the state of the pulling force, the clamping blocks 7 and the positions of the bayonet 9 are overlapped to form a clamping state, at the pulling bolts 14, the limiting blocks 15 are elastically ejected out of the compression springs 13, one end of the limiting grooves 10 is inserted into the inner part of the inserting plates 8, one end far away from the connector 1, the four bolts 5 are in a surrounding connection relationship, and the reinforcing connection of the connector 1, and the connector can be connected with the connector.
In another embodiment, as shown in fig. 1 and fig. 2, a protective sleeve 18 capable of sliding transversely is sleeved on an outer surface of the connector 1, an anti-slip film is arranged on an inner wall of one end, close to the connector 3, of the protective sleeve 18, the protective sleeve 18 can be made to have a tight fit effect when being slidably sleeved on the outer surface of the connector 3 by the arrangement of the anti-slip film, at least six convex blocks 19 are fixedly mounted at one end of the inner wall of the protective sleeve 18, at least six slide ways 17 are arranged on one end, close to the socket 4, of the outer surface of the connector 1, the slide ways 17 are slidably connected with the convex blocks 19, and the arrangement of the six slide ways 17 and the convex blocks 19 can increase a stable sliding effect.
When using, insert earlier connector 1 and outer conductor 2 and establish the connection, let connector 1 and outer conductor 2 use with stopper 15 and spacing groove 10 cooperation after inserting and establish earlier tentatively spacing, will lag 18 after that to the direction pulling of connector 3, make the inner wall of lag 18 and connector 3 be the relation of establishing the connection of cover.
In another embodiment, as shown in fig. 3 and 4, the opening of the plug pin 5 is located near one side of the outer conductor 2, the fixing strip 6 is fixed at the position of the plug pin 5, which is deviated from the notch, the distance from the fixing strip 6 to the notch is consistent with the thickness of the inserting plate 8, the inserting plate 8 and the fixing strip 6 are arranged in the plug pin 5, so that the connector 1 and the outer conductor 2 can be kept stable in a horizontal inserting connection state, and the clamping position is wrapped by the outer wall of the plug pin 5 and has protection.
When in use, the inserting plate 8 can be inserted to be level with the notch of the plug pin 5, so that the clamping sealing property between the inserting plate 8 and the fixing strip 6 is ensured, and the connection between the fastening socket 4 and the outer conductor 2 is facilitated.
In another embodiment, as shown in fig. 3 and 4, a ball 16 is fixedly connected to one end of the pulling bolt 14 above the plug pin 5, and the diameter of the ball 16 is larger than that of the adjusting opening 11, so that the pulling bolt 14 can be pulled more easily by arranging the ball 16.
When the pulling bolt 14 is pulled, the ball 16 is directly pulled to lift upwards.
